“unquestionably” — questions & answers

How do you pronounce “unquestionably”?

“unquestionably” is pronounced ang-KWES-cha-na-blee — IPA /əŋˈkwɛstʃənəbli/. In Ingglish phonetic spelling, where every spelling always makes the same sound, it is written “angkweschanablee”.

How many syllables are in “unquestionably”?

“unquestionably” has 5 syllables: ang-KWES-cha-na-blee (the capitalized syllable is stressed).
